About this Event
GRIEF AWARENESS & PRACTICE FOR COACHES

Designed By Grief Coaches for Coaches, this webinar is an introduction to our certification course.


HOW GRIEF SHOWS UP & HOW TO BE AWARE OF IT

Grief is a little sneaky. It can be the reason your client is not receptive to particular practices, it can be why your client cannot move forward and it could be the reason why they don't want to work with you in the beginning. We will help you build awareness around grief and develop a language to support and guide you through your clients grief journey.


SUPPORTING A CLIENTS GRIEF JOURNEY

Grief is with us always. How can you support their journey with grief and ensure that they are ready to carry on with all that their heart holds? In this program we prepare you for grief's long journey with rituals and practices that can be utilized should the grief become too heavy.


HELPFUL PROCESS WHEN GRIEF IS HEAVY

There are so many tools and resources out there to help us with being present, but often when we quieten the mind, we are sucked back into grief and sorrow. We provide you with a practice to help your clients carry grief in healthier ways so they can continue your programs.


AGENDA:

  • Grief Awareness: How it shows up in our lives
  • Grief Literacy: Navigating appropriate language
  • When Grief Surfaces: Your coaching role and practice of support
  • Questions

YOUR FACILITATOR:

Sarah is an inspiring coach who unapologetically embraces grief as vital to living a life full of pleasure, passion, and purpose. With 25 years' experience in actively working with grief, death, and loss -- from a personal to a workplace level -- she now dedicates her work to creating brave spaces that provide a safe place for exploring the many facets of grief courageously. Sarah's impressive qualifications include training with Orphan Wisdom's Steven Jenkinson, being an Internal Family Systems Practitioner, and achieving certification as a Somatic Parts Specialist as well as Death Doula accreditation at Beynd Yonder Community Deathcaring School. She founded Grief Advocacy which works tirelessly to initiate and facilitate grief education programs inside organizations across North America. With a courageous, compassionate, and gentle approach, Sarah is truly a worthy advocate for those searching for ways to better understand the power of grief.
